Output dd6be35dae6d5b53fa0a2384318ff952342651f06e1b64fc391061e881f8f478:21

value
22076
script pubkey
OP_0 OP_PUSHBYTES_20 abf5c192730e5d54fdc27c393ce43d0d88be8f7b
address
bc1q406urynnpew4flwz0suneepapkytarmmene3aq
transaction
dd6be35dae6d5b53fa0a2384318ff952342651f06e1b64fc391061e881f8f478
spent
true